When Cl₂ gas reacts with hot and concentration sodium hydroxide solution,the oxidation number of chlorine changes from

Options

(a) zero to +1 and zero to -5
(b) zero to -1 and zero to +5
(c) zero to -1 and zero to +3
(d) zero to +1 and zero to -3

Correct Answer:

zero to -1 and zero to +5
